Core services

Three focused capabilities. One connected view.

01

Project, commercial & JV coordination

Structure complex workstreams, align joint-venture partners, coordinate specialist and regulatory inputs, and give boards and project leaders a clear view of decisions, obligations and follow-through.

  • Governance and decision frameworks
  • Approvals and consultant coordination
  • Board and partner reporting
02

Landowner, community & stakeholder engagement

Plan and document engagement, coordinate land-access discussions, maintain stakeholder and commitment registers, and work alongside qualified legal, Native Title, heritage, environmental and technical advisers.

  • Landholder and stakeholder mapping
  • Engagement planning and records
  • Commitment and action tracking
03

English–Chinese commercial facilitation

Help Australian project teams and Chinese-speaking owners or partners understand context, intent, risk and next steps through accurate commercial briefings and structured cross-cultural communication.

  • Bilingual partner briefings
  • Commercial workstream coordination
  • Cross-cultural issue resolution

Scope note: Norwood Global provides strategic, commercial, engagement and coordination support. Regulated legal, financial, technical, environmental, heritage and tenement advice must be provided by appropriately qualified and licensed professionals.

Selected experience · Anonymised

Track record built under real project accountability.

The examples below are drawn from Leo Liu’s professional experience. Employer, client, counterparty and project identities are intentionally omitted for confidentiality.

01

Full mine-lifecycle execution

Senior accountability across greenfield exploration, environmental and access approvals, project development, operations, logistics, compliance, closure and rehabilitation within a lean mining organisation.

Coordinated the commercial and contractual framework of a producing operation—from land and Native Title interfaces through road, rail and port logistics.

02

JV governance & development approvals

Commercial management and governance for a multi-party Australian mineral-sands development, linking partner relations, regulatory submissions, land access, community engagement and board reporting.

Strengthened decision frameworks and partner alignment while advancing a key tenure and development transition.

03

Complex access & stakeholder environments

Sustained coordination with Commonwealth and state agencies, environmental regulators, landholders, Native Title holders, communities, contractors and logistics operators in highly restricted operating settings.

Maintained access, regulatory continuity and trusted stakeholder relationships across changing project phases.

04

Cross-border commercial execution

Primary English–Chinese commercial interface across ownership, management, Australian counterparties and advisers, including due diligence, governance, contract negotiation and partner communication.

Converted cross-cultural intent into executable commercial arrangements, including long-term bulk commodity off-take and integrated logistics interfaces.

Project work has been associated with industry recognition for resource-sector renewal, a state award shortlist and bulk-handling performance. These references recognise project teams and assets, not Norwood Global client work.

Founder & principal

Leo (Ning) Liu

Executive breadth shaped by mine-lifecycle accountability.

Leo has more than a decade of senior mining-sector experience across governance, commercial management, joint ventures, approvals coordination, land access, stakeholder engagement, logistics, operations and rehabilitation.

His career has repeatedly placed him at the interface between Chinese-speaking ownership and Australia’s commercial, regulatory and community landscape. He has worked in lean teams where outcomes across disciplines had to be personally coordinated and carried through—not simply advised from the sidelines.
